What Causes This Problem

  • Broken sewer lines can lead to sewage backups in your home.
  • Heavy rains can overwhelm drainage systems, causing flooding.
  • Improperly disposed waste can contaminate water supplies.
  • Clogged drains may result in overflow from toilets or sinks.

Service Cost In Springfield

The cost for black water cleanup may typically range from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the extent of the damage and necessary restoration efforts.

What Health Risks Are Associated with Black Water?

Black water contains harmful pathogens and contaminants that can lead to severe health complications if not cleaned properly.
